Somes Bar Integrated Fire Management
The project removes fuels prior to prescribed burning in plantations 40 yrs & older, and mature natural stands while enhancing cultural & ecological plant species. Shaded fuelbreaks are proposed & temp roads are considered on a case by case basis.

Location Summary:
The Project occurs on NFS lands around the Patterson and Donahue Flat, and is located almost entirely within the Katimiin Cultural Management Area.
